Foods to avoid when wanting to strengthen muscles

Some foods to avoid when wanting to increase muscle strength and mass.

Foods to avoid when building muscle are processed meats. Processed meats contain high salt content and increase the risk of cancer.

Processed meat is any meat that is seasoned with salt, bacon or fermented. Cold meat is rich in saturated fat, which can cause fat accumulation in the body and increase the risk of insulin resistance. This hinders the ability of muscles to effectively use glucose as an energy source.

Consuming too many sugary foods can lead to chronic muscular inflammation, damage muscle tissue and reduce their self-healing ability. High sugar intake is associated with insulin resistance and inflammation, which interfere with protein metabolism and muscle recovery.

Be careful with dairy products. Many products are high in fat and sugar. Avoid processed cheese rich in fat, high-fat milk and yogurt with added sugar. Use skim milk and Greek yogurt to strengthen your muscles.

You must consume enough protein to keep your muscles healthy and good for your body. When you don't have enough protein, your body will start breaking down muscles to get the necessary amount of protein. This means that if you do not consume enough protein in your daily diet, your body will start to lose strength and muscle mass.
